Hard to Sleep

We never hold each other
while we sleep
because the beating of my heart
disturbs her.
She compares it
to a psychotic gremlin
beating a drum
again and again.

No woman has ever said this
to me before.
Most of them have liked my heartbeat
at least at first.
Then, they want it to stop.
Sometimes, by natural means.
Sometimes, impaled
by a fireplace poker
or a shard of steering wheel.

I have often thought
the same about them.

 

John David Muth was born and raised in central New Jersey. For the last seventeen years, he has been an academic advisor, working for Rutgers University. Some of his poems have appeared in San Pedro River Review, Verse-Virtual, and US 1 Worksheets. His latest book, Inevitable Carbon (Aldrich Press), was published in 2017 and can be found on Amazon.com.
